Introduction to Perplexity Assistant
Perplexity Assistant is a novel AI agent launched by the company Perplexity, aiming to transform the landscape of digital assistants. Unlike its counterparts, Perplexity Assistant can perform a multitude of real-world tasks such as booking restaurants and managing appointments without the need for specific extensions or plugins. This capability sets it apart as it interfaces directly with various apps, providing a seamless user experience.
Currently, Perplexity Assistant is only available on Android devices and comes with the significant advantage of being offered for free, unlike OpenAI’s Operator which charges a hefty $200 per month. Furthermore, Perplexity Assistant boasts multimodal capabilities, which means it can process both text and visual information, enhancing its utility and functionality in diverse scenarios.

Comparison with Competitors
Perplexity Assistant, a notable entry in the AI assistant market, offers a seamless integration with third-party apps, distinguishing itself from older models like OpenAI's Operator. This direct interfacing capability allows users to accomplish tasks such as ordering a ride or booking a dinner reservation without the necessity of additional extensions or plugins. Additionally, Perplexity Assistant's availability for free on Android, compared to Operator's monthly fee of $200, presents a significant financial advantage for users, especially in today's economy.
Multimodal functionality is one of Perplexity Assistant's key strengths, enabling it to process and interpret both textual and visual data. This feature is not only a technological innovation but also a step toward a more comprehensive understanding and interaction with the user's environment. The AI's ability to perform real-world tasks, from email management to handling calendar appointments, positions it as a practical tool for those seeking a streamlined digital assistant experience.
When positioned next to its competitors like Google's Gemini and Microsoft's AI assistants, Perplexity Assistant stands out primarily due to its cost-effectiveness and functionality. Google Gemini, while integrated across a wide range of Android devices and known for its user-friendly interface, lacks the hands-on app integration that Perplexity offers. Similarly, Salesforce and Microsoft have focused more on niche applications, such as customer service or meeting facilitation, rather than the broad, user-oriented applications championed by Perplexity.
However, Perplexity is not without limitations. Currently exclusive to Android, the assistant's market reach is restricted compared to competitors operating across multiple platforms. Furthermore, despite having broad app compatibility and advanced object recognition, challenges remain in accurately tackling complex scientific queries and maintaining conversation context over longer interactions. These issues present both drawbacks and opportunities for future enhancements.
Public reception of Perplexity Assistant highlights its practicality and efficiency, often ranking it above existing alternatives like Google Gemini in terms of task completion. Nonetheless, technical challenges such as glitches during prolonged conversations and mixed opinions on the value of its freemium model signal areas needing attention. The freemium pricing structure, which offers a $19.99/month Pro version, invites debate on its premium benefits versus the free version.
Current Limitations
The newly launched Perplexity Assistant, despite its innovative approach to performing real-world tasks, faces current limitations that need attention. A primary restriction is its availability, as it is only accessible on Android devices via the Google Play Store. This platform exclusivity can significantly limit its user base, particularly those on iOS who may be eager to integrate such functionalities into their daily routine.

Expert Opinions
David Miller, an AI Technology Analyst, considers the Large Action Model (LAM) employed by Perplexity Assistant a novel breakthrough in AI technology. He asserts that its capacity to execute real-world tasks through existing phone apps differentiates it from its competition, providing a seamless user experience that is unattainable with many other AI systems.
Mark Thompson, a UX Research Director, voices concerns over the possibility of advertisements being embedded within the assistant's interface. He warns that monetization through ads could deteriorate the user experience unless a delicate balance is maintained to uphold interface quality.
Rebecca Zhang, a Market Strategist, acknowledges the freemium pricing model employed by Perplexity Assistant as a strategic effort to establish market presence. She highlights the necessity for transparent value differentiation between the free and Pro versions to justify the subscription fee and attract paying customers.
AI researchers recognize Perplexity Assistant's superior object recognition capabilities and its interoperability with a broad range of applications as significant strengths, especially when compared to more closed ecosystems like some competitors. Nevertheless, there are apprehensions about its accuracy with complex scientific inquiries and its occasional delivery of erroneous information.
The assistant's limited dataset, in comparison to well-established search engines, is flagged as a notable limitation, although its robust source citation capabilities are praised as they enhance its reliability for research applications.
